Perhaps no game used bats from the 1976-1981 Yankees Dynasty are as sought after or scarcer than those of their captain, Thurman Munson. It was the team’s backstop that provided both the on-field and clubhouse leadership that drove the Bronx Bombers to back-to-back World Championships in 1977-1978. Munson and the Yankees were in the midst of another pennant drive when he perished in a plane crash in 1979, aged just 32. This Hillerich & Bradsby S44 model bat was used by Munson during those last three seasons before his untimely death. The Hillerich & Bradsby S44 model bat shows light use with several ball scuffs on the barrel along with bat rack paint streaks and cleat imprints throughout.
